Document: Pen (six per treatment combination) was the experimental unit for all calf performance, behavior characteristics, and plasma cortisol. Data were analyzed using the MIXED procedure of SAS (SAS Institute Inc., Cary, NC). The statistical model included weaning strategy, TM injection, the interaction of weaning strategy and TM injection, and cattle source (ORC and URB) as fixed effects and pen as a random effect. Treatment effects were considered significant at P ≤ 0.05 and trends at 0.05 < P ≤ 0.10. Means reported in tables are least squares means ± SEM.
